How much does a Licensed Vocational Nurse make in Jasper, TX?
In Jasper, TX, a Licensed Vocational Nurse (LVN) can expect to earn a competitive salary. The average yearly salary for an LVN in this area is around $51,538. This figure reflects the standard earnings for those in the profession, providing a good benchmark for job seekers.
The salary range for LVNs in Jasper, TX, varies. The lowest 10% earn about $43,000, while the highest 10% earn around $64,250. Most LVNs fall somewhere in between these figures, with the majority earning between $48,795 and $56,523. This range shows that there are opportunities for growth and advancement in the field.
